Review by DjBatman 3½ stars out of 4
"Knowledge is strength" - and Adam F knows how to throw
elements in the mix to cook twelve fine dishes of jazzadelic jungle. Already
a classic (containing tunes like "Music in my mind" and the well
known d'n'b anthem "Circles"), this album features classy
contributors like Tracey Thorn of Everything But The Girl (providing soulful
vocals on "The tree knows everything"), MC Conrad (rapping on
"F-Jam") plus fellow junglists Grooverider (remixer on "Dirty
Harry") and Goldie (whose voice sampled from an answering machine
appears in the intro of "Mother Earth"). The rhythms are
catchy and the tracks are danceable, yet all of them are melodic and
suitable for listening too. Shortly after Miles Davis died, his record label
released a record that was a mixture between sampled rhythms, rap and jazz.
Who knows. Maybe if Davis had lived for a while more in this decade, he would
have been happily playing trumpet in one of Adam's soundscapes.
